Ryan Theriot
Ryan Stewart Theriot

Bats Right, Throws Right
Height 5' 11", Weight 175 lb.
School Louisiana State University

Debut September 13, 2005

Born December 7, 1979 in Baton Rouge, LA

Drafted by the Chicago Cubs in the 3rd round of the 2001 amateur draft. Player signed July 25, 2001. (All Transactions)
